20 Steps to make a platform game

Steps



Step 1: Download all of your sprite sheets you want to use for the game.


Step 2: Copy and paste all the sprite sheets to microsoft publisher.


Step 3: Use crop tool to cut out all of pictues you are going to use.


Step 4: Click the transparent button to get rid of the background.



Step 5: Right click all the pictures and save as picture.


Step 6: Go to Gamemaker and add a new sprite and click add sprite and click your still picture.


Step 7: Then once u add it as a sprite go to edit sprite and click the file with the plus sign on it to add more sprites to it.


Step 8: You will hold ctrl+c and click all of the needed sprites to make your sprite look like its moving.


Step 9: Make sure you click transparent.


Step 10: Next you will go download your tile sets.


Step 11: Once you find your tile sets you will save it as a background and click use as a tile set.


Step 12: Then you edit the height and width of if the squares to make it match up with the objects in the tile set.


Step 13: Then you click create sprite and double click on the green square to edit it click on the paint bucket and change the color make sure u dont click transparent make it solid.

Step 14: Make all of your sprites into objects make your platform not visible.


Step 15: Next you will go to your room to add all of your newly made objects.


Step 16: Make your platform first then put your main character on top of it then finally click and drag your tile set for the background.


Step 17: Under your main character you will have to set the gravity.


Step 18: Under the same object make a left and right pressed and change the sprites to the ones you made running left and right.


Step 19: Also under him set your jump to a -10.


Step 20: Lastly add your monster.
